San Juan Mountains

The San Juan Mountains represent the most extensive mountainous region of the Rocky Mountains – rugged, remote and wild. They lie in southwest Colorado and contain 328 peaks over 13,000 feet, 14 over 14,000. Undoubtedly they are Colorado’s finest mountain range with unsurpassed beauty and enough peaks, lakes, waterfalls, and open meadows to nourish one’s mountain climbing, 4-wheeling, backpacking and photography desires. Add in ghost mining towns and hopefully some wildflowers and the photographer’s venue is complete.
